Output ce59e1dbc6881976220bdca7b96b51d4bd2f55b0d6c9ed3b2e9de5c1fe5218d4:0

value
8640520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 055332953da920507bfc4ecc101a7524c1180859 OP_EQUAL
address
32BAyAyVd5hSh9Jq8aooSv5Kz4ndUXsT5d
transaction
ce59e1dbc6881976220bdca7b96b51d4bd2f55b0d6c9ed3b2e9de5c1fe5218d4
confirmations
341355
spent
true